In 'The Art of Controversy or The Art of Being Right,' philosopher Arthur Schopenhauer delivers a sharp, biting commentary on the art of argumentation. With Carl Manchester's expert narration, listeners will find themselves transported to 19th-century Germany, where Schopenhauer's scathing wit and profound insights cut through the pages like a razor. This audiobook is a treasure trove for those interested in the history of philosophy, social dynamics, and the art of persuasion. Manchester's captivating performance brings Schopenhauer's work to life, making this audiobook an engaging listen for both casual readers and philosophy aficionados alike.
